Tay-K (real name Taymor McIntyre) is a Texas rapper who became famous both for his music and for very serious criminal charges.

Here’s the core of it:
- He was involved in a 2016 home invasion/robbery in Mansfield, Texas, during which a man named Ethan Walker was shot and killed.
- Tay-K and several others were charged in connection with that robbery and killing.
- While he was on house arrest awaiting trial, he cut off his ankle monitor and ran from authorities.
- During that time on the run, he recorded and released the song and video “The Race,” which went viral partly because it referenced him fleeing from police.
- While allegedly on the run, he was also linked by prosecutors to other violent incidents, including a separate robbery and killing in San Antonio, Texas.
- He was eventually caught, tried, and sentenced to a long prison term (dozens of years) for murder and related charges.
- He still faces or has faced additional charges in other cases tied to that same period.
